    store-merging: Allow enums during bswap recognition [PR94403]
    
    The following testcase is optimized with char/unsigned char/signed char,
    but not with std::byte.  The following patch fixes that.  Didn't use
    INTEGRAL_TYPE_P because bswapping bools is just too weird.
    
    2020-03-31  Jakub Jelinek  <jakub@redhat.com>
    
            PR tree-optimization/94403
            * gimple-ssa-store-merging.c (verify_symbolic_number_p): Allow also
            ENUMERAL_TYPE lhs_type.
    
            * g++.dg/tree-ssa/pr94403.C: New test.

diff --git a/gcc/gimple-ssa-store-merging.c b/gcc/gimple-ssa-store-merging.c
index 83ae6c4c5b1..a6687cd9c98 100644
--- a/gcc/gimple-ssa-store-merging.c
+++ b/gcc/gimple-ssa-store-merging.c
@@ -315,7 +315,8 @@ verify_symbolic_number_p (struct symbolic_number *n, gimple *stmt)
 
   lhs_type = gimple_expr_type (stmt);
 
-  if (TREE_CODE (lhs_type) != INTEGER_TYPE)
+  if (TREE_CODE (lhs_type) != INTEGER_TYPE
+      && TREE_CODE (lhs_type) != ENUMERAL_TYPE)
     return false;
 
   if (TYPE_PRECISION (lhs_type) != TYPE_PRECISION (n->type))

diff --git a/gcc/testsuite/g++.dg/tree-ssa/pr94403.C b/gcc/testsuite/g++.dg/tree-ssa/pr94403.C
new file mode 100644
index 00000000000..d47e7fcc5a3
--- /dev/null
+++ b/gcc/testsuite/g++.dg/tree-ssa/pr94403.C
@@ -0,0 +1,37 @@
+// PR tree-optimization/94403
+// Only test on some 64-bit targets which do have bswap{si,di}2 patterns and
+// are either big or little endian (not pdp endian).
+// { dg-do compile { target { lp64 && { i?86-*-* x86_64-*-* powerpc*-*-* aarch64*-*-* } } } }
+// { dg-require-effective-target store_merge }
+// { dg-options "-O2 -fdump-tree-store-merging -std=c++17" }
+
+namespace std {
+  template <typename T>
+  void swap (T& t1, T& t2) { T tmp (t1); t1 = t2; t2 = tmp; }
+  enum class byte : unsigned char {};
+}
+
+unsigned
+bswap32 (unsigned int x)
+{
+  unsigned int y = x;
+  std::byte *bytes = reinterpret_cast<std::byte*> (&y);
+  std::swap (bytes[0], bytes[3]);
+  std::swap (bytes[1], bytes[2]);
+  return y;
+}
+
+unsigned long long
+bswap64 (unsigned long long x)
+{
+  unsigned long long y = x;
+  std::byte *bytes = reinterpret_cast<std::byte*> (&y);
+  std::swap (bytes[0], bytes[7]);
+  std::swap (bytes[1], bytes[6]);
+  std::swap (bytes[2], bytes[5]);
+  std::swap (bytes[3], bytes[4]);
+  return y;
+}
+
+/* { dg-final { scan-tree-dump-times "__builtin_bswap64" 1 "store-merging" } } */
+/* { dg-final { scan-tree-dump-times "__builtin_bswap32" 1 "store-merging" } } */
